WebFeb 20, 2024 · Dilantin phenytoin "PREGNANCY RISK" genetic complications antiarrhythmics (group IB), anticonvulsants-hydantoins Limits seizure propagation by altering ion transport. May also decrease synaptic transmission. Antiarrhythmic properties as a result of shortening the action potential and decreasing automaticity.
